From 1967 to 1969, he was a graduate student at Harvard Business School spending the summer of 1968 as a systems analyst for the Office of Secretary of Defense in Washington, D.C. From 1969 to 1970, he served in a non-combat position at Long Binh in Vietnam. John Parsons Wheeler, also known as Jack Wheeler, was chairman of the Vietnam Veterans Memorial Fund prior to his death. Wheeler was chairman of the Vietnam Veterans Memorial Fund, senior planner for Amtrak (1971-1972), official of the Securities and Exchange Commission (1978-1986), chief executive and CEO of Mothers Against Drunk Driving, consultant to the Mitre Corporation (2009-death), and a presidential aide to the Ronald Reagan, George H. W. Bush, and George with a featured obituary. Wheeler had been beaten severely and suffered a heart attack, according to the cops. Working with Jan Scruggs and Robert W. Doubek, he supported the controversial Maya Lin design, which was opposed by Ross Perot and Jim Webb, who both tried to oust him as chairman of the memorial. Jack was having an intense ongoing dispute with the owner of the house being built across the street, and it was being built on part of a historic Battery Park, which Jack viewed as an offensive gesture to the history of the park and the soldiers who served there.
